Right of First Refusal - Lease. In the event Landlord desires to relet to any person or entity the premises upon the expiration of the original term, Landlord shall notify Tenant of such desire to relet, in writing by certified mail, setting forth the proposed terms of such Lease, and Tenant shall have the right of first refusal to relet said premises upon the same terms and conditions by giving Landlord written notice of its election to do so within thirty (30) days after receipt of Landlord's notice. In the event Tenant fails to notify Landlord of its election within the thirty (30) day period, or notifies Landlord it does not wish to exercise its right to relet, Landlord shall have the right to relet the premises upon terms and conditions no more favorable to a tenant than those contained in said notice to Tenant.

Right of First Refusal - Lease. Landlord hereby grants to Tenant the right of refusal to lease space in the Building which becomes “available” during the Lease Term (the “Refusal Space”) on the terms and conditions hereinafter set forth. As used herein, space shall be deemed “available” when it is not subject to the rights of any other tenant which is a tenant under a lease which is in effect as of the date of this Lease (whether such rights are current, to be exercised in the future or the result of future negotiation with a tenant to extend the term of its lease).

Right of First Refusal - Lease. If at any time during any term of this lease, Landlord shall receive and be willing to accept the bone fide offer from a third party to lease the shopping center or if Landlord shall offer to sell the property to any third party, Landlord shall, if there is no event of default, promptly transmit to Tenant its offer to sell the property to Tenant upon same terms and conditions as those offered by or to the third party, together with a true copy of such original offer. If Tenant shall not accept such offer within forty-five (45) days after it is made, Landlord may, after the expiration of such forty-five (45) day period, sell such interest to a third party upon terms and conditions as those offered to the Tenant. If Tenant accepts such offer by notice to Landlord within the time permitted, the offer and acceptance shall constitute a contract for the sale by Landlord and the purchase by Tenant of the property at a closing to be held within thirty (30) days following the receipt by Landlord by Tenants notice of acceptance. On the date of such purchase, the Landlord shall convey the Premises in consideration of the payment of the purchase price. by quitclaim deed, conveying good clear record and marketable title to the Premises free of all liens and encumbrances except this lease and except for easements and restrictions of record which are listed on Exhibit E attached hereto. The Landlord may use the purchase price to pay off mortgage liens and like encumbrances. If Landlord shall be unable to give title, the Landlord shall use reasonable efforts to remove such defects in title. All remaining conditions of sale shall be as found in the current Greater Boston Real Estate Board form purchase and sale agreement as reasonably adjusted for this transaction.

  • Right of First Offer Provided that both on the date of Tenant’s exercise of its option in regard hereto, and on the date upon which such space is to be occupied by Tenant hereunder, (i) the Lease is in full force and effect, (ii) Tenant is not then in material default under the Lease, Tenant shall have the right, upon the conditions, and subject to the terms, set forth herein, to lease additional office space which may be available for leasing (as hereinafter defined) throughout the Project (the “Offer Space”). If any such Offer Space is available for leasing, the Landlord shall provide the Tenant with written notice (the “Landlord’s Offer Notice”), which notice shall describe the Offer Space expected to become available for occupancy by Tenant, the time of its availability and all of the terms, covenants, and conditions of such lease of the Offer Space, including the amount of the rent for such Offer Space. In the event that Tenant desires to lease any such Offer Space, Tenant shall notify Landlord in writing within fifteen (15) business days following its receipt of the Landlord’s Offer Notice, of its desire to lease such Offer Space (the “Tenant’s Response Notice”). Time shall be of the essence with respect to the giving of any Tenant’s Response Notice. Tenant’s failure to timely deliver a Tenant’s Response Notice to Landlord shall be deemed a decision not to exercise, and also to waive, Tenant’s right to exercise such option with respect to such Offer Space but only for the occasion identified in such Landlord’s Offer Notice. If, pursuant to the Tenant’s Response Notice, Tenant elects to lease the Offer Space, then and in such event, Landlord and Tenant shall enter into an amendment to this Lease, within thirty (30) days following the date of the Tenant’s Response Notice for the lease of such Offer Space, which amendment, among other terms, covenants and conditions therein contained, shall provide for the Offer Space to be incorporated into the Premises and the Base Rent and Tenant’s Proportionate Share to be modified to reflect the inclusion of the Offer Space. Any options to renew available to Tenant as to the Premises shall apply also to the Offer Space so incorporated into the Premises. All Offer Space shall be leased to Tenant on an “AS IS” basis, in the state and condition in which the same shall be upon removal by the preceding occupant, if any, except that Landlord shall remove any items of personal property left by such occupant and shall deliver the Offer Space to Tenant in “broom clean” fashion. Tenant shall not be entitled to any abatement or reduction of rent by reason of such state and condition. Landlord makes no representations as to the condition of any Offer Space or as to any other thing or fact related thereto, and Landlord shall have no obligation to decorate, repair, alter, improve or otherwise prepare the Offer Space for Tenant’s occupancy. If Landlord is unable to give possession of any Offer Space to Tenant because of the holding over or retention of possession thereof by any tenant, subtenant or other occupant or for any other reason, Landlord shall not be subject to any liability for failure to give possession and the validity of this Lease shall not be impaired under such circumstances, but in no event shall Tenant be obligated to pay rent on the Offer Space until the Landlord delivers possession thereof. The provisions of this paragraph shall survive the entry into by Landlord and Tenant of an amendment to the Lease which pertains to the subject portion of the Offer Space.

  • General Partner Right of First Refusal The transferring Partner shall give written notice of the proposed transfer to the General Partner, which notice shall state (i) the identity of the proposed transferee, and (ii) the amount and type of consideration proposed to be received for the transferred Partnership Units. The General Partner shall have ten (10) days upon which to give the transferring Partner notice of its election to acquire the Partnership Units on the proposed terms. If it so elects, it shall purchase the Partnership Units on such terms within ten (10) days after giving notice of such election. If it does not so elect, the transferring Partner may transfer such Partnership Units to a third party, on economic terms no more favorable to the transferee than the proposed terms, subject to the other conditions of this Section 11.3.
